Hino Motors made a net profit of JPY 47.0 bil with revenues of JPY 1,896 bil in 2019, down by 6.09% and down by 3.74%, respectively, compared to the previous year. This translates into a net margin of 2.48%.
Historically, between 1995 - 2019, the firm’s net profit reached a high of JPY 83.0 bil in 2014 and a low of JPY -71.2 bil in 2009. Since 2014, the firm's net profit has decreased 43.4% or -10.8% a year on average.
On the operating level, EBITDA reached JPY 130 bil, down 7.2% compared to the previous year. Over the last five years, company's EBITDA has fallen 2.10% a year on average.
As far as Hino Motors's peers are concerned, Toyota Motor Corporation posted net and EBITDA margin of 8.09% and 13.9%, respectively in 2019, Mazda Motor Corporation generated margins of 1.68% and 4.19% and Nissan Motor Company profit margin reached 0.397% on the net and 8.92% on the EBITDA level in 2019.
